Parameters affecting susceptibility of PCR contamination to UV inactivation.

G Sarkar1, S S Sommer.   

Abstract

Contamination of reagents used for PCR is a serious problem. We have recently reported the remarkable effectiveness of UV light in successful decontamination of PCR reagents when the reagents were contaminated with a 6-kb plasmid, followed by amplification of 750-bp segment from the insert. However, further investigation reveals that segment size, sequence and hydration can have a dramatic effect on the efficiency of UV inactivation. Despite some limitations, UV remains a highly effective means of decontamination.
